云计算任务调度是云计算最重要的问题之一。为解决云计算调度问题,提出一种基于改进和声搜索的调度算法。该算法采用离散形式编码,以总的任务完成时间为优化目标,并对标准和声搜索算法中新和声产生方式进行了改进。最后,在Cloud Sim平台上进行了仿真实验。实验结果表明,新提出的算法具有较好的调度性能。
Task scheduling is one of the most important issues in cloud computing. In order to solve the problem of cloud computing scheduling,a scheduling algorithm based on improved harmony search is proposed. The new algorithm uses the discrete form of encoding and employs the total task completion time as the optimization objective. At the same time,a new harmony generation method is introduced in the proposed algorithm. Finally,a simulation experiment is carried out on the Cloud Sim platform. Experimental results show that the new algorithm has better scheduling performance.
